  • Episode 112 - calling an EGM after levies are failed

    23/08/2018 Duration: 05min

    So levies were failed at an AGM, now the body corporate needs to call an EGM and the Committee will be called on to draft it’s own budget and guess what - they get to pay me additional fees to do so.

  • Episode 106 - does your building need a bath? #strata

    15/08/2018 Duration: 03min

    For high rises in particular it is often a good use of owners money to consider getting the external parts of the building washed down. The main reason is that during that wash down, contractors will report back to the committee on the condition of the paint and this might mean the body corporate brings painting forward or leaves it for a few extra years, depending on the advice. It never hurts to get a quote.

  • Ep 102 - Fire doors

    01/08/2018 Duration: 03min

    When was the last time your fire doors were inspected? Do you have any fire doors at your scheme? Every year fire doors on the common property and the door to your unit needs to be inspected. Fire doors save lives and rather than whinge about the inconvenience of having to hold a door open for ten minutes one morning, just get it done. Trust me, your life is worth the inconvenience.
